The Hindi dubbing of Fist of Fury captures the intense patriotism and raw anger of the film. The dialogues are packed with heavy, theatrical words mirroring the tone of 1970s and 1980s Bollywood action dramas. Phrases regarding honor, revenge, and fighting for one's motherland make Chen Zhen feel like a classic Indian cinematic rebel, making it a massive hit on local Indian television networks like Zee Cinema and UTV Action.
